Abstract
Kanyashree Prakalpa is an innovative project of the government of west Bengal which intends to enhance the educational status amongst the girl children belonging to the age group of 13 years to 18 years and 18 years to 19 years. We are saying in front of many peoples about our attitudinal changes on girls’ education but in reality, we are the same as before. That’s why till now our girl child is legging behind in the field of education. And in this mean time the dream project of the respected chief minister of West Bengal Kanyashree Prakalpa is a revolutionary step towards their education. In this context the researchers conducted this study to find out is this project able to fulfil the objectives or not. To complete this study researchers selected the college going adolescent girl students of Ranibandh Block, district Bankura and found that Kanyashree Prakalpa has a positive impact on different factors and it is successfully fulfilling the objective. And lastly, researcher said that Kanyashree Prakalpa is a scheme which visualizes women empowerment through women education.
